A BLENDED APPROACH: CRITERION-REFERENCED AND NORM-REFERENCED Georgia Milestones will provide: criterion-referenced performance information in the form of four performance levels, depicting students’ mastery of state standards (beginning, developing, proficient & distinguished) norm-referenced performance information in the form of national percentiles, depicting how students’ achievement compares to peers nationally

GENERAL TEST PARAMETERS ELA will consist of 3 sections, 1 of which will focus mainly on writing Mathematics will consist of 2 sections Science will consist of 2 sections, Grade 5 ONLY Social Studies will consist of 2 sections, Grade 5 ONLY Each section will be approximately 70 minutes.

ENGLISH LANGUAGE ARTS Criterion-Referenced Total Number of Items: 44 / Total Number of Points: 55 Breakdown by Item Type: 40 Selected Response (worth 1 point each; 10 of which are aligned NRT) 2 Constructed Response (2 points each) 1 Narrative (worth 4 points) 1 Extended Response (worth 7 points)

MATHEMATICS Criterion-Referenced Total Number of Items: 53 / Total Number of Points: 58 Breakdown by Item Type: 50 Selected Response (worth 1 point each; 10 of which are aligned NRT) 2 Constructed Response (worth 2 points each) 1 Extended Constructed Response (worth 4 points)

SCIENCE & SOCIAL STUDIES (ONLY GRADE 5) Criterion-Referenced Total Number of Items: 55 / Total Number of Points: 55 Breakdown by Item Type: 55 Selected Response (worth 1 point each; approximately 10 of which are aligned NRT)

IT ALL STARTS AT HOME Students need: • plenty of rest the night prior. • to eat a healthy breakfast each morning. • to not worry about the tests. If they are worried, have them talk with a teacher or school counselor. • you to be their biggest cheerleader! Students will be reviewing the things they have learned all school year. They need confidence that they know the information and will do well on the tests. • help remembering that these tests are just one look at what they know. Their class work, projects, and other tests will also show their teachers how much they have learned throughout the year. • to try their best!
